    • Description

      Up for sale is a stunning copy of Cartographia: Mapping Civilizations by Vincent Virga and the Library of Congress. Published by Little, Brown and Company, this beautiful first-edition hardcover volume acts as a striking coffee table display piece and a premium reference book for history lovers and cartography enthusiasts.

      The book features over 200 of the most significant maps in human history, beautifully reproduced on heavy, high-quality art paper. The case wrap cover showcases a detailed print of Martin Waldseemüller’s famous 1507 world map.
